LC52LE700UN Review By “Zethy”
Hi, today I would like to present you a report from my 52 inch TV.
First of all: I have bought the Sharp LC52LE700UN on the internet now for about 14 days.
Fortunately, I was offered by Amazon the service free shipping to home, because the packaging is gigantic and weighs an estimated 68 pounds.
Who alone is not possible and also recommended in any case, as the good play could otherwise get damage. The packaging itself is very robust and equipped with plenty of Styrofoam. On TV a thick protective cover is pulled so that it can actually be transported, without prejudice to its location.
Setup / Installation:
The Getting Started guide explains everything is easy. If someone intends a more complex wiring, with many devices, the subject must indeed look at the right instructions, but even with this you’ll quickly find what you seek. The installation of the TV itself is almost entirely automatic, just date, language only must be entered using the remote control. Even for the amateur electronics no problem!
The channel scan is also fully automatic.
Operation:
The menu is divided very user friendly, with small icons and the categories are well placed. Positive: At the bottom bar is always a description of the currently selected function. The operation is very simple.
USB: Especially interesting to me that you can connect via either USB MP3 player or camera to look at photos or listening to music. The USB port on the side of the TV’s is quick to recognize. Connecting external hard drive with photos is here, for example (not tested with a 2.5 inch hard drive with 500GB and 1TB of Toshiba 3.5-inch hard drive from Seagate)
Picture (quality):
I sit in front of the screen I see the resolution of 1920×1080 (Full HD) no dead pixels. From the sofa (3-4 meters), the quality is so excellent that I could ensure smooth awarded 10 points if that would be. The brightness of the TV’s can be adjusted very well either manually. You can set the picture as you wants, for example, with more color, a little redder, with more contrast, more sharply, with warmer colors, etc. … Also a black and white mode is available here. 4 ms response time, he is obviously very fast for a TV this size.
Design:
The shiny black makes, no matter whether modern or old-fashioned room, just super. The design itself looks very classy and the speakers are well hidden. The base has a decent weight and guarantees super stable and can be rotated by an estimated 20° in both directions. Fingerprints and scratches are hard to see, but dust on the shiny black one immediately jumps into the eye.
Conclusion:
The television from Sharp in the 52 inch format shows off not only with a classy look, but yet support full HD, thus achieving an absolutely perfect picture quality. The high quality of picture and sound, plenty of features, 5 stars here for must have item!
